Deficiency record · 8

07 - Fire Safety › N/A - No Subsystem › Fire fighting equipment and appliances
Issued 14 April 2026 Resolved
The minimum number of portable fire extinguishers required on a vessel must be acceptable to the cognizant Officer in Charge, Marine Inspection, but must not be fewer than the minimum number required by table 1 to § 181.500(b) and other provisions of this section. COI requires 1 10-B-C and 2 40-B-C portable fire extinguishers. MI observed 3 10-B-C fire extinguishers onboard. O/o shall add 2 40-B-C fire extinguishers to the vessel. One shall be placed in the galley, and one shall be placed in the vicinity of the fuel storage tank compartment exit. 46 CFR 181.500(a) 46 CFR 181.500(b)
Action required: 50 - Rectify deficiencies w/in 30 days
Due 14 May 2026
Resolved 23 June 2026
Resolution: O/o added 2 40-B-C fire extinguishers to the vessel.
13 - Propulsion and Auxiliary Machinery › N/A - No Subsystem › Bilge pumping arrangements
Issued 24 April 2025 Resolved
At each initial and subsequent inspection for certification of a vessel, the owner or managing operator shall be prepared to conduct tests and have the vessel ready for inspections of machinery, fuel, and piping systems, including the following:(h)Operational test of the means provided for pumping bilges Vessel crew unable to test bilge pump during inspection due to arrangement. 46 CFR 176.804(h) Vessel to demonstrate bige punctionality at next drydock.
Action required: 705 - Other - as specified
Due 30 June 2025
Resolved 14 April 2026
Resolution: O/o provided a letter from Maritime Fabrications, INC. That all six bilge pumps were in working order; also, all audible and visual alarms for bilge high-water level alarms were satsifactory.
